Afternoon Session! - Creative Collaboration Lab - Main Street School of Performing Arts
Through a series of activities and collaborative sessions, students will work in groups to create original performances limited only by their own imagination. Instructors will guide students to unlock their creative potential. This workshop centers on interdisciplinary arts creation. For example, a cellist might work with a dancer to create an original dance with original music. Camp Chemistry Morning - Newtons Attic
Camp Chemistry can be taken as a full day class or half-day, either morning or afternoon. To register for the full day, please register for both half-days. Morning and afternoon experiments will not be repeated, so students will have new material in each session. Glowing water, blue and red flames, and mountains of oozing foam are everyday occurrences in Camp Chemistry at Newtons Attic. This camp will expose students to the fun and sometimes bizarre world of chemistry, chemical reactions and exciting things that can be made with the right mixture of knowledge, chemicals and materials. In addition to playing with (safe) chemicals, students will work in the shop to fabricate various items, such as test tube holders and similar gadgets that will aid in their exploration of the world of chemistry. Everyone gets to keep everything they make or do at Newtons Attic so that the fun and learning can continue long after camp is over.
